About Jixiong Zhang
Jixiong Zhang is a scholar working on Mechanics of Materials, Civil and Structural Engineering and Safety, Risk, Reliability and Quality, having authored 221 papers that have together received 6.1k indexed citations. Recurring topics across this work include Rock Mechanics and Modeling (163 papers), Geomechanics and Mining Engineering (86 papers), Tailings Management and Properties (80 papers), Geotechnical and Geomechanical Engineering (54 papers), Geoscience and Mining Technology (30 papers), Geotechnical Engineering and Underground Structures (22 papers), Grouting, Rheology, and Soil Mechanics (21 papers) and Coal Properties and Utilization (18 papers). The work is most often cited by research in Mechanics of Materials (4.6k citations), Civil and Structural Engineering (3.3k citations) and Safety, Risk, Reliability and Quality (940 citations). Jixiong Zhang has collaborated with scholars based in China, Australia and Canada. Frequent co-authors include Nan Zhou, Yanli Huang, Qiang Sun, Meng Li, Dan Ma, Hao Yan, Hongyu Duan, Qiang Zhang, Baiyi Li and Meng Li. Their work appears in journ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Journal of Hazardous Materials.
